I own a 2007 3i touring edition, with a 2.0. 1. I was aware of it when I bought it, and I thought it would not bug me at all, but the fact that they keyfob does not have a trunk release button is an ongoing minor annoyance. I don't think any Mazda has a trunk release - a friend has a very pricey CX7 with a turbo engine, and it does not have a key fob trunk release - which seems weird, since all other auto makers seem to have it. 2. Considering mine is called a "touring edition" for it to not have variable intermittent wipers seems wrong. Six speaker stereo, cruise control, alloy wheels, etc .... but no variable intermittent wipers? I know it comes with the so-called higher end models, but I don't think in 2007 variable intermittent wipers should be something that only comes if you go all the way to the top of the model line. 3. I wish the storage box located between the front seats was just a little bigger - like 2 inches longer. My zippered CD storage folder is a very tight squeeze.

I have an '07 MS3. Exterior Design wise, the bumper portion just off the rear hatch needs to have a slight angle to it. Currently it is a flat surface and water/dirt builds up on the lip. Wish there was a trunk release pull next to the gas cap release as well.

whats a keyfob?? cuz my mazda has a small handle to pull to release the trunk... its in front of the gas cap release...right to the left of my driver's seat 1) i probably would change the orange dash lights to blue. blue just looks nicer. 2) i also would put a pocket behind the driver's seat as well, so that passengers can put things in there. cuz right now only the passenger's front seat has one. 3) the exhaust system. it makes it terrible for adding after market headers, cuz the first cat is right at the exhaust. 4) under the steering wheel, i wish there could be about an extra 2 inches under the coloum. cuz when i have the steering wheel and seat were everything is comfortable, my knees often hit the coloum when i shift. because your constantly moving your legs with standard tranny's 5) allow any paint colour on any trim package. when i ordered my base model 3, every colour i wanted was only available on the higher trim models. then when i found this blueish green colour i liked, there was none in the province with the options i wanted.... so i had to settle with plain old silver. like, i think the midnite blue, and arctic silver are only available on higher trim packs. the same goes for interior.... other than that, i love the car.
